Transaction 70656a1ea7943c0b9ae2f3483a45285e5122754793559c99ddbce4fdd714f164
2 Input
2 Outputs
- 70656a1ea7943c0b9ae2f3483a45285e5122754793559c99ddbce4fdd714f164:0
- 70656a1ea7943c0b9ae2f3483a45285e5122754793559c99ddbce4fdd714f164:1
value 9149
address 1DtQ4DKyqxYoH8QVcxcjoN6hdmXptTu19
value 150000
address 139ZVoSmS8M198F1oSA4UEoCUBWVmfUgVR